Deep Sea
The deep sea is broadly defined as the ocean depth where light begins to fade, at an approximate depth of 200 metres (656 feet) or the point of transition from continental shelves to continental slopes. Conditions within the deep sea are a combination of low temperatures, darkness and high pressure The deep sea is considered the least explored Earth biome, with the extreme conditions making the environment difficult to access and explore. Organisms living within the deep sea have a variety of adaptations to survive in these conditions. Organisms can survive in the deep sea through a number of feeding methods including scavenging, predation and filtration, with a number of organisms surviving by feeding on marine snow. Marine snow is organic material that has fallen from upper waters into the deep sea. Deepsea ASA
Odfjell Drilling Ltd. is an oil drilling, well service, and engineering company. Current operations The company has 3 divisions: * Mobile Offshore Drilling - Owns 6 drillships and operates in Norway, United Kingdom, Angola, Vietnam, and Brazil. * Drilling & Technology - provides platform drilling, project management and engineering services from offices in Bergen, Stavanger, and Aberdeen. * Well Services - provides casing and tubing running services (TRS), drill tool rental, and well intervention services to the onshore and offshore oil and gas industry. History The company was established in 1973 as an affiliate of Odfjell. In 1974, the first rigs were delivered from Aker ASA, and started service for ELF and Saga Petroleum. The first production drilling contract was awarded by Statoil on the Statfjord oil field in 1979. Deep Sea 3D
''Deep Sea 3D'' is a 3D IMAX documentary film about sea life. The documentary is directed by Howard Hall who has also directed other undersea films such as ''Into the Deep'' and ''Island of the Sharks''. The film is narrated by Johnny Depp and Kate Winslet. It also features music by Danny Elfman. The film is 40 minutes long. Deep-Sea Trench
Oceanic trenches are prominent long, narrow topographic depressions of the ocean floor. They are typically wide and below the level of the surrounding oceanic floor, but can be thousands of kilometers in length. There are about of oceanic trenches worldwide, mostly around the Pacific Ocean, but also in the eastern Indian Ocean and a few other locations. The greatest ocean depth measured is in the Challenger Deep of the Mariana Trench, at a depth of below sea level. Oceanic trenches are a feature of the Earth's distinctive plate tectonics. They mark the locations of convergent plate boundaries, along which lithospheric plates move towards each other at rates that vary from a few millimeters to over ten centimeters per year. Oceanic lithosphere moves into trenches at a global rate of about 3 km2/yr. A trench marks the position at which the flexed, subducting slab begins to descend beneath another lithospheric slab. Deep-sea Exploration
Deep-sea exploration is the investigation of physical, chemical, and biological conditions on the sea bed, for scientific or commercial purposes. Deep-sea exploration is considered a relatively recent human activity compared to the other areas of geophysical research, as the depths of the sea have been investigated only during comparatively recent years. The ocean depths still remain a largely unexplored part of the planet, and form a relatively undiscovered domain. In general, modern scientific deep-sea exploration can be said to have begun when French scientist Pierre Simon de Laplace investigated the average depth of the Atlantic ocean by observing tidal motions registered on Brazilian and African coasts. Deepsea Mining
Deep sea mining is a growing subfield of experimental seabed mining that involves the retrieval of minerals and deposits from the ocean floor found at depths of or greater. As of 2021, the majority of marine mining efforts are limited to shallow coastal waters only, where sand, tin and diamonds are more readily accessible. There are three types of deep sea mining that have generated great interest: polymetallic nodule mining, polymetallic sulphide mining, and the mining of cobalt-rich ferromanganese crusts. The majority of proposed deep sea mining sites are near of polymetallic nodules or active and extinct hydrothermal vents at below the ocean’s surface. The vents create globular or massive sulfide deposits, which contain valuable metals such as silver, gold, copper, manganese, cobalt, and zinc. Deep-sea Submersible
A deep-submergence vehicle (DSV) is a deep-diving crewed submersible that is self-propelled. Several navies operate vehicles that can be accurately described as DSVs. DSVs are commonly divided into two types: research DSVs, which are used for exploration and surveying, and DSRVs (Deep Submergence Rescue Vehicle), which can be used for rescuing the crew of a sunken navy submarine, clandestine (espionage) missions (primarily installing wiretaps on undersea communications cables), or both. DSRVs are equipped with docking chambers to allow personnel ingress and egress via a manhole. The real-life feasibility of any DSRV-based rescue attempt is hotly debated, because the few available docking chambers of a stricken submarine may be flooded, trapping the sailors still alive in other dry compartments.
